HOW TECHNOLOGY IS MAKING THE BUILDER JOURNEY A SEAMLESS END-TO-END EXPERIENCE


Builders FirstSource has recently been developing new Digital Solutions that will bring innovation to the homebuilding process through the use of artificial intelligence (AI) and 3D visualization. This new solution promises to provide an integrated end-to-end experience that addresses many challenges of the builder journey, from community ideation to plan drafting, architectural design, and construction.

We’ve come a long way from the days of paper plans, but do you find that a lot of people in the industry are still using antiquated techniques?

A: Absolutely. This industry is one that’s rooted in historical approaches. A lot of homebuilding is still done completely on the job site, out in the weather, and using a lot of paper-based information. We haven’t taken advantage of modern technology in a variety of ways—until now.


What’s your vision for changing that using modern construction technology?

A: BFS is known within the industry as the largest supplier of materials for homebuilders. We also provide many value-added products and services for our customers. Now we’re using technology to help solve their problems with our myBLDR platform. By focusing on a 3D digital twin, we are creating a connected process from materials manufacturer all the way to the homebuyer, removing confusion, errors, and waste.

For example, this new solution will allow the builder and the homebuyer to sit across the table from each other and toss around design ideas. What if this beautiful two-story living room had windows at the top? How would that change the feel of the space? We can then quickly create a realistic 3D effect to show the light streaming in from the windows at a certain season or time of day, allowing the homebuyer to make an informed decision early in the design process.

But a robust 3D model is about more than design aesthetics. In addition to making sure the client’s choices are faithfully addressed, this technology allows builders to ensure that no conflicts exist in electrical, HVAC, or plumbing. Digital measurements are extremely precise. You can blow things up to see every switch, every door, every small detail throughout the entire process. If something isn’t optimized, won’t fit, or is just plain missing from the plans, the solution can reveal that and enables that problem to be solved before construction ever begins.

What are the kinds of tasks your solution will be able to manage?

A: Our solution breaks down the end-to-end homebuilding process into several main task areas, or “hubs.” This fully integrated suite of tools will create a truly streamlined, holistic experience.

Right now, the Construction Hub facilitates faster quotes and manages streamlined materials delivery and installation. It also generates precise takeoff information, selects the appropriate materials, and schedules their deliveries.

There are lots of benefits to that. This hub reduces delays and makes sure the pricing matches the plan information. It minimizes job site issues and keeps things running smoothly, on schedule, and on budget. It also relieves the builder of many time-consuming tasks and improves efficiency.

But there’s even more functionality in the works right now that will be launched later this year. Three additional hubs will include:

  • Community Hub This hub will help builders align stakeholders during the land readiness and pre-sales processes for community projects. It centralizes community data, specifications, images, and interactive maps to reduce errors and create smoother rollouts.
  • Selections Hub This AI-powered feature will create transparency during the buyer selection process by providing visual design options. This will serve to minimize change orders and ensure both buyers and the sales team are on the same page.
  • Plans Hub By gathering and combining data from plan libraries, renderings, and buyer-facing tools, this hub will deliver a comprehensive buyer experience with photoreal images, all while reducing errors and speeding up plan dissemination for homebuilders.

These new hubs will broaden the solution’s capabilities to support the launch of an entire residential community, centralizing and syncing plan information and visuals to deliver a consistent experience for both buyer and builder. It’s truly an end-to-end solution.
